Traffic Control Tech I

  • Constructs/fabricates and erects signs in compliance with Texas Code.
  • Drives roads to inspect condition of existing road signs; replaces damaged, destroyed or disfigured signs.
  • Reports condition of roads and bridges during sign inspection.
  • Maintains current records of all signs erected and replaced; updates sign inventory.
  • Fabricates and maintains barricades.
  • Recommends and orders materials and equipment required for sign maintenance.
  • Reviews technical specifications for signs and maintains current knowledge of revision to the Manual on Uniform Traffic Control Devices.
  • Recommend equipment expenditures.
  • Signs for and is held financially accountable for equipment issued.
  • May stripe roads as necessary.
  • May plan, assign, review and supervise the work of part-time/summer help or sign and carpentry crews; assists others with their duties.
  • Participates in on-call schedule.
  • Participates in activities and duties related to emergency management during a local state of disaster as directed by appropriate county managers

Qualifications
  • High School Diploma/GED.
  • Six months job related experience.
  • Good verbal and written communication skills; good interpersonal skills and ability to deal effectively with the public and other employees;
  • Ability to follow instructions and complete assignments in a timely manner.
  • Valid Texas Commercial Driver's License or obtained within 6 months.
  • Working knowledge of the Texas Manual on Uniform Traffic Control device.

SALARY RANGE: $15.71 - $19.64 hourly based on qualifications
